One of the best definition os species is that of the evolutionary biologist Ernst Mayr: "A species is an actually or potentially interbreeding population that does not interbreed with other such populations when there is opportunity to do so." WitrynaWithout an understanding of the origin of species we cannot understand biological evolution – the light which illuminates genes, the biomedical sciences and much of our existence. The modern story began in 1859 with the Darwin–Wallace theory of the origin of species by natural selection. From the start there were obvious inconsistencies. Witryna26 kwi 2005 · Selection and the origin of species Why are there so many species on earth? Answering this question requires an understanding of how species form. An obvious place to start looking for answers is Darwin’s ‘On the Origin of Species by Means of Natural Selection’ (1859).
